| Lancaster Guardian 13/10/02 |
Co-op Rock
LANCASTER'S
top bands are joining forces for a three-night event to raise funds for
the Musicians' Co-op. The
line-up for the Yorkie Weekender, taking place tonight (Friday),
Saturday and Sunday at the Yorkshire House has been been confirmed by
organisers Angelica, who are also headlining the event on Saturday Starting
at 7pm, Friday is rock night, head-lined by Seraphim, with support from
Madflower, One 0 One (formerly Bluey), Forenzic, Kaolin and I Don't
Wanna. There
will be a late bar and after-show rock and metal disco with DJing from
Seraphim's Matt. Saturday's
entertainment begins at 7pm with Beef Sharky followed by Mob Curious,
The Puma-Sutras, 3D Tanx and Angelica. The
live music will be followed by drum'n'bass by DJs 'ezra silk' and 'timebomb'
and again there will be a late bar. The
Guns of Navarone headline on Sunday, which starts at the slightly later
tune of 7.30pm. Other acts include The Shady Jazz Trio, Little Hero, The
McBuddies and the Pier Group's Paddy Garrigan and Scott Morley. Tickets
cost £3 a night or £8 for the week-end and all proceeds go to the
Lancaster Musicians' Co-op. The
tickets are available from The Yorkshire House, the Music Co-op, Play It
Again in Lancaster Market and Andy's Records. Places are limited to 80
